Title ProperLocal actors’ actions in Turkish cinema during the 1990s
Other Title Informationa political economy perspective
LanguageENG
AuthorKalemci, R Arzu
Summary / Abstract (Note)This study analyzes changes in Turkish cinema in the 1990s. During this time, Turkish cinema was exposed to changes resulting from globalization and the foreign domination of cinema that came along with it. More recently, Turkish cinema has seen noticeable growth. By adopting a political economy perspective, this study investigates how the local actors of Turkish cinema, which were on the defensive, were able to overcome significant challenges.
